Grand View Pavilion Travel Guide

Ticket Fee :CNY10
Opening Hours :08:00am--18:00pm
Traffic :The Park is 3km away from the city center. Bus No.52 runs between the park, the airport and other sites. The park can also be reached by taking buses No.4 and No.54.
DCT Tips :Recommended time for a visit: one hour.

Brief Introduction
Located 7 kilometers west of Kunming, at the lake shore of Dianchi Lake, the Grand View Pavilion was built in 1682, by a Buddhist monk named Qianyin. But it had been in disarray, destroyed and restored several times because of the dynastic changes and the civil wars.

Decorated with flying eaves and splendid paintings, the present-day pavilion is a square, three-storied pavilion established in 1883. It provides a spectacular view across sparkling Dianchi Lake to the distant Western Hills. Grand View Pavilion (Daguanlou) itself offers great views of Dianchi Lake.

It is also inscribed with a 180 character poem describing the beauty and history of the area. This poem is the longest of its kind in Chinese literature.

The construction of the Tower is that of a typical well-preserved wooden pagoda. Other sceneries like Santan Yingyue, Louwailou and Lu Garden, also beautiful places, deserve a visit.
